BHS girls NWC runner-up
Three members of the Bluffton High School girls' basketball team received all-NWC honors in voting by coaches. In addition, Bluffton was conference runner-up at 7-1.
Pirate honors to:
First team - Alivia Koenig, sophomore
(repeat first team from last season)
Second team - Abbie Parkins, senior
Honorable mention - Avery Rumer, sophomore
Columbus Grove junior post player Paige Bellman was selected as the 2016-17 NWC Player of the Year.
Brian Schroeder, who led Columbus Grove (8-0) to the school’s third NWC girls' basketball title was selected as the NWC Coach of the Year.

FINAL LEAGUE STANDINGS
Columbus Grove 8-0
Bluffton 7-1
Delphos Jefferson 6-2
Crestview 4-4
Lincolnview 4-4
Spencerville 3-5
Paulding 3-5
Ada 1-7
Allen East 0-8
